Mike Parker, Voice of the Oregon State Beavers, joined The Bald Faced Truth guest host Brian Wheeler Thursday to update the pressing nature of the year's preseason camp.
Last season, the Beavers lost their first game of the season to FCS opponent Sacramento State. Parker said the loss was a bitter beginning to a long season.
"The 0-1 [record]... it just staggered everyone," Parker recalled. "Things could not have gotten off to a worse possible start."
Oregon State has seen its fair share of on-field difficulties, suffering 28 consecutive losing seasons through the 1970s, 80s and 90s. After the recent struggles the team has endured, Parker said there is certainly some panic among fans that the team is headed back in that direction.
"This is a critical year in terms of ... sending a statement that you're not slipping back," Parker said. "Oregon State fans -- long-time 'Beaver Believers' -- I think have a sense of fear deep in the gut about the 'dark decades.' "
